Among other candidates, Awami League's Kamilla city unit advisor Noor-ur-Rehman Mahmood got 5,173 votes, while Swachhashbak Dal's former Kamilla city unit president Nizam Uddin got 13,155 votes. The voting rate in the election was 38.82 percent, while the total number of voters was 242,458. Electronic Voting Machines (EVMs) were used at all polling stations.
